Background & Context
Fendi, the renowned Italian luxury fashion house, has been synonymous with high-end style and craftsmanship for over seven decades. Founded in 1925 by Adele and Edoardo Fendi, the brand has grown to become a global fashion powerhouse, with a reputation for innovative designs, exceptional quality, and an unwavering commitment to artistic expression.
The Baguette, a classic Fendi design, has been a timeless favorite among fashion enthusiasts for decades. Its sleek, sophisticated design has made it a staple in many a fashionista's wardrobe.
